The 2020 badger cull gets under way to combat bovine tuberculosis in cattle – we meet a farmer who says it is helping tackle the disease.

As the Brexit rhetoric ramps up, so too are efforts to ensure British farmers aren't undermined by a flood of cheap food imports. Will they succeed?

A top UK expert explains what is really happening in trade talks – and what it means for farmers and food producers.

A deadline to get a fair deal for dairy farmers is about to expire. Have you had your say and could it mean a fair price for all?

And the world's biggest monthly farm machinery auction makes a welcome return after a six-month lockdown due to coronavirus.

This episode co-hosted by Farmers Weekly chief reporter Johann Tasker and Surrey farmer Hugh Broom with Farmers Weekly deputy business editor Andrew Meredith.
